1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or Silpat baking mat or parchment paper. Set aside.
2. In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, sea salt, and cocoa. Set aside.
3. With a mixer, cream butter and sugars together until smooth. Add in eggs, one at a time. Next, add in vanilla extract and mix until combined.
4. Gradually add flour mixture and beat until just combined. Stir in the chocolate chunks and dried cherries. Scoop the dough into rounded tablespoons and place on prepared baking sheet, about 2 inches apart. Bake cookies for 10 minutes, or until cookies are set, but still soft in the center. Don’t overbake. Remove from oven and let sit on baking sheet for 3 minutes. Move to a cooling rack and cool completely.

1. Place rack in the upper third of your oven and preheat to 350 degrees F.
2. In a large bowl, stir together the bananas, olive oil, vanilla extract, and almond extract. Set aside. In a medium bowl, whisk together the oats, almond meal, shredded coconut,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t.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and fold together until combined. Fold in the chopped chocolate and dried cherries.The dough will seem very moist. Drop small blobs of dough by exact (not rounded) tablespoons onto a parchment paper or Silpat-lined baking sheet, 1 inch apart.
3. Bake for 12 - 14 minutes, until the cookies brown lightly and appear dry on the sides. Let rest on baking sheet for 4 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ack to cool completely.
